Cale doesn’t thing another Velvet Underground reunion likely

We had a bit of a Velvet Underground day in the office the other day, and wondered if they were due another reunion yet. It seems not.

Look, here’s what John Cale has to say on the matter. He told the BBC: “It’s not something that I can see happening. Whatever the Velvet Underground did they’ve done, and it’s in the past. I respect that people admire what we did, that’s gratifying, but I’m in such a different place with what I think songwriting is these days”.

I can’t remember whether Cale and Lou Reed are talking these days. Certainly they didn’t part on especially good terms after the band’s last proper reunion in 1996, and Cale didn’t take part in that Q&A session in New York with other surviving members of the band last year.
